امروزه همه ما میدانیم که الگو تریدینگ چقدر میتواند برای سرمایهگذاران موثر و سودآور باشد. در بازارهای سهام در سراسر جهان، معاملات الگوریتمی به تنهایی حدود ۷۰ تا ۸۰ درصد از حجم معاملات را تشکیل میدهند. علیرغم مزایای فراوان، این نوع از معاملات ممکن است در ابتدا کمی پیچیده به نظر برسد. خوشبختانه، اگر شما مبتدی علاقهمند به یادگیری استراتژیهای معاملات خودکار هستید، کتابهای فوقالعادهای برای شروع شما وجود دارد؛ با در نظر گرفتن این موضوع، ما فهرستی از بهترین کتاب معاملات الگوریتمی برای سال ۲۰۲۲ را گردآوری کردهایم که در ادامه به صورت مختصر معرفی خواهیم کرد.
مقدمه ای بر الگو تریدینگ: استراتژی های اساسی تا پیشرفته اثر Edward Leshik, Jane Cralle
چیزی که میتواند استراتژیهای معاملات الگوریتمی پایه و پیشرفته را پوشش دهد، در قفسه کتاب (یا هارد دیسک) همه وجود دارد. زمانی که نویسندگان میتوانند با هر دو طرف طیف معاملاتی صحبت کنند، یک شاهکار نادر است، اما Edward Leshik و Jane Cralle با نوشتن کتاب مقدمهای بر معاملات الگوریتمی این کار را انجام دادهاند. این کتاب بیش از یک دهه پیش منتشر شد، اما محتوای آن محکم و کاربردی است.
مبتدیان عاشق راهنمای گام به گام برای معاملات الگوریتمی هستند که در آن نویسندگان این موضوع پیچیده را به زبان انگلیسی ساده توضیح میدهند و از مثالهای واضح و عینی برای نشان دادن یا گسترش نقاط خود استفاده میکنند.
این کتاب از مروری کوتاه تاریخی بر معاملات الگوریتمی و دست و پنجه نرم کردن با شاخصهای نامگذاری، آمار، نوسانات و تحلیل تکنیکال گرفته تا نمونههای واقعی از الگوریتمهای کاربردی و تعدادی ضمیمههای مفید را شامل میشود و نقطه شروع مناسبی برای اطلاعات بنیادی است.
جعبه ابزار سیستم معاملات الگوریتمی اثر George Pruitt
معاملات الگوریتمی به معنای استفاده از ابزارهای مناسب در زمان مناسب برای هدف درست است؛ کتاب جعبه ابزار سیستم معاملات الگوریتمی، ترکیبی از توضیحات و آموزشها است. نویسنده به تدریج معاملهگران مبتدی را وارد مفاهیم و ایدههای کلیدی میکند و بینشهایی را در مورد ابزارهای کلیدی معاملات و نحوه استفاده از آنها به نفع خود ارائه میدهد.
برخی از وبسایتها و نرم افزارهای ارائه شده میتوانند برای خوانندگان در سال ۲۰۲۲ کمی قدیمی به نظر برسند، اما این کتاب چند کار را به خوبی انجام میدهد؛ به عنوان مثال، شما یاد خواهید گرفت که چگونه با وجود نداشتن مدرک علوم کامپیوتر، از فناوری معاملاتی بهرهبرداری کنید، چگونه نقاط قوت و ضعف سیستمهای معاملاتی مختلف را ارزیابی کنید، چگونه از تکرار اشتباهات معاملاتی یکسان خودداری کنید و چگونه میتوانید یک راهحل کامل معاملاتی را با استفاده از کد منبع و کتابخانههای ارائه شده توسط Pruitt ایجاد کنید.
معاملات ماشین: پیاده سازی الگوریتم های کامپیوتری برای تسخیر بازارها اثر Ernest P. Chan
این کتاب طیف وسیعی از موضوعات را پوشش میدهد که از اصول اولیه شروع میشود و به سرعت به تجزیه و تحلیل سریهای زمانی، تکنیکهای هوش مصنوعی، استراتژیهای آپشن، معاملات روزانه و ریزساختار بازار، و در نهایت، بیت کوین تبدیل میشود.
از آنجایی که در سال ۲۰۱۷ منتشر شده است، بخش مربوط به بیت کوین کمتر مرتبط خواهد بود؛ اما نقطه قوت کتاب در توضیح واضح آن از روند توسعه استراتژی معاملاتی شما با استفاده از ابزارهای مختلف است. شما همچنین در خصوص طراحی استراتژیهای جدید برای ابزارهای مختلف و به دست آوردن دیدگاهی در مورد جنبه انسانی معاملات، که اغلب در برخورد با استراتژیهای معاملاتی خودکار نادیده گرفته میشود، یاد خواهید گرفت.
روش های معاملاتی الگوریتمی: برنامه های کاربردی با استفاده از آمار پیشرفته، بهینه سازی و تکنیک های یادگیری ماشین اثر Robert Kissell
همان طور که از عنوان کتاب پیداست، نویسنده معاملهگران الگوریتمی پیشرفتهای را هدف قرار داده است که در حال حاضر با تکنیکهای آمارگیری پیشرفته، بهینهسازی و یادگیری ماشین آشنا هستند. این کتاب با عنوان “علم معاملات الگوریتمی و مدیریت پورتفولیو” منتشر شده است که موضوعات زیادی را برای مبتدیان معاملات الگوریتمی پوشش میدهد.
از جمله این موارد میتوان به فصلهای بهروز شده در مورد معاملات الگوریتمی، تحلیل پیشرفته معاملات، تحلیل رگرسیون، بهینهسازی و روشهای آماری پیشرفته و همچنین تحلیلهای پیش از معاملات و پس از معاملات، تحلیل هزینه و ریسک، و الزامات گزارش انطباق و مقررات اشاره کرد.
پیشرفت یادگیری ماشین در صنعت مالی اثر Marcos Lopez de Prado
این کتاب به برخی از کاربردیترین جنبههای نحوه استفاده از ابزارهای خودکار در بازارهای مالی میپردازد. هوش مصنوعی (AI) و یادگیری ماشین (ML)با حجم زیادی از دادهها کار میکنند و Prado در مورد نحوه استفاده بهینه از این مجموعه دادهها در هنگام ایجاد ابزارهای معاملاتی بحث میکند.
استفاده از ابزارهای ML موجود در بازار مالی، مشکلاتی را در پی دارد؛ نویسنده با انجام موارد زیر از این مشکلات جلوگیری می کند:
- نمایش چگونگی استفاده بهینه از دادههای بزرگ توسط پلتفرم های AI/ML
- پردازش دادهها با ML برای نتایج بهینه
- اجتناب از نکات مثبت کاذب که میتوانند در زمان اعمال نادرست AI/ML به مجموعه دادهها ایجاد شوند
- آشنایی با بهترین روشهای استفاده از ابرکامپیوترها در الگوریتمهای مالی
این کتاب میتواند برای کسانی که علاقهمند به استفاده حداکثری از ML در معاملات الگوریتمی هستند، مفید باشد. پر کردن شکاف بین روشهای تثبیت شده ML و کاربردهای مالی هنوز یک حوزه تحقیقاتی جدید است و نویسنده این کتاب سهم معناداری در این زمینه داشته است.
پایتون برای امور مالی: تسلط بر امور مالی مبتنی بر داده نوشته Yves Hilpisch
زبان برنامهنویسی پایتون داغترین چیز در فضای توسعه نرمافزار مالی است و Yves Hilpisch به صورت گستردهای در صنعت به عنوان متخصص در پایتون و نحوه استفاده از آن و سایر محیطهای برنامهنویسی در بازارهای مالی شناخته شده است.
این کتاب به این موضوع میپردازد که چگونه میتوان مهارتهای برنامهنویسی Python را به بهترین شکل توسعه داد که میتواند بلافاصله در بخش معاملات الگوریتمی مورد استفاده قرار گیرد. باید گفت که این کتاب برای فردی مناسب است که در برنامهنویسی تجربه داشته باشد؛ زیرا بر نحوه استفاده از این زبان در محیط معاملاتی واقعی تمرکز دارد.
ساختن سیستم های معاملاتی الگوریتمی برنده اثر Kevin J. Davey
یک سیستم معاملاتی الگوریتمی باید زمانی که وارد بازار می شود، پول دربیاورد. Davey در این کتاب به خوانندگان نشان میدهد که چگونه سیستمهای الگوریتمی برتر را انتخاب کنند و مطمئن شوند که در واقعیت مطابق با نیازهای معاملهگر هستند.
این کتاب شامل حجم زیادی از اطلاعات پس زمینه در خصوص معاملات الگوریتمی و همچنین شبیهسازی مونت کارلو اختصاصی است که توسط خود نویسنده ایجاد شده است و خوانندگان میتوانند از آن برای تست الگوریتمهای خود استفاده کنند.
یادگیری معاملات الگوریتمی توسط Sebastien Donadio و Sourav Ghosh
کتاب با مروری بر معاملات الگوریتمی و چگونگی کمک به معاملهگران برای کسب درآمد در بازارهای مالی آغاز میشود. در حالی که بسیاری از کتابهای AI/ML دیدگاه گستردهتری از این فناوری دارند، این کتاب بر روی نحوه استفاده از الگوریتمها برای ایجاد استراتژیهای معاملاتی سودآور تمرکز دارد، با بررسی چگونگی استفاده از تحلیل تکنیکال در معاملات ادامه می یابد.
ابزارهای پایه ML معرفی شدهاند و نمونههایی از نحوه استفاده از ML برای پیشبینی لحظهای قیمت وجود دارد. Donadio و Ghosh سپس به این موضوع میپردازند که چگونه میتوان استراتژیهای معاملاتی را در یک الگوریتم ساخته و برای معاملات در دنیای واقعی استفاده کرد.
ورود به معاملات الگوریتمی میتواند دلهرهآور به نظر برسد، به خصوص اگر شخصی قصد داشته باشد ابزارهای خود را ایجاد کند. با این کتاب، بسیاری از موضوعات چالشبرانگیز به روشی آسان و قابل درک حل میشوند، در واقع نویسنده، فرد را از تئوری به توسعه عملی و در نهایت، معامله واقعی بازار میبرند.
راهنمای ایجاد یک استراتژی معاملات الگوریتمی موفق اثر Perry J. Kaufman
برای هر کسی که میخواهد سیستم معاملات الگوریتمی خود را طراحی کند، مطالعه کتاب راهنمای ایجاد یک استراتژی معاملات الگوریتمی موفق، ضروری است. نویسنده در این کتاب مولفههایی را ارائه میدهد که به توسعهدهنده اجازه میدهد تا ابزارهای معاملاتی مناسب را بیابد و آنها را به یک استراتژی معاملاتی با سود ثابت تبدیل کند.
خوانندگان علاوه بر ایجاد استراتژیهای معاملات الگوریتمی قوی، بینشی در خصوص منشا معاملات الگوریتمی و چگونگی تبدیل آن به مجموعه ابزاری که امروزه بسیاری از معاملهگران حرفهای از آن استفاده میکنند، به دست خواهند آورد. چیزهای زیادی برای ایجاد و تست یک الگوریتم معاملاتی موفق وجود دارد، این کتاب به خوانندگان کمک میکند که از پایه استراتژیهای جدیدی را طراحی کنند. او همچنین معاملهگرانی را مخاطب قرار میدهد که میخواهند ابزارهای معاملات الگوریتمی موجود را بخرند، اما نمیخواهند پول خود را روی گزینههای غیر سودآور که بعید است در بازار واقعی سود داشته باشند، هدر دهند.
در حالی که بسیاری از کتابهای معاملات الگوریتمی بر جنبه فنی ایجاد کد برای اجرای استراتژیهای معاملاتی تمرکز دارند، راهنمای ایجاد یک استراتژی معاملات الگوریتمی موفق با اصول اولیه شروع میشود، که برای افرادی که کدنویس نیستند، مفید است؛ اما برای افرادی که مهارتهای کدنویسی برای ایجاد الگوریتمهای معاملاتی را دارند اما به اطلاعات بیشتری در مورد نحوه استفاده از استراتژیهای معاملاتی برای ایجاد سود نیاز دارند، چیزی برای گفتن دارد.
سخن پایانی
همچنان که در مسیر ایجاد استراتژیهای معاملات الگوریتمی سودآور پیش میروید، همیشه قوانین طلایی معاملات را به یاد داشته باشید: هرگز بیش از حد توانتان ریسک نکنید و همیشه به تحقیقات خود ادامه دهید.